Displays general information about the current document.

Type

Displays the type of document. The type is based on the application used to create the document.

Location

Displays the directory containing the document.

Size

Displays the size of the document in bytes, kilobytes, and megabytes.

MS-DOS Name

Displays the name of the document as it would appear in a Windows file naming system.

Created

Displays the date and time that the document was created or copied.

Modified

Displays the date and time that the document was last modified.

Accessed

Displays the date that the document was last opened or copied.

Attributes

Displays the properties of the current document. These settings are read-only.

Read-Only

Indicates that the document is read-only. You cannot open a read-only file for writing. You cannot create a file with the same name as a read-only file.

Archive

Shows that the document is an archive document.

Hidden

Indicates that the document is a hidden document. You usually cannot see this document in the Windows.

System

Shows that the document is a system document. You usually cannot see this document unless you change the view options in Windows Explorer.

If some of the above information is not available, the dialog displays Unknown.
